Transaction 51c9b32c2a1c0285deeeb6d866ce7a9996dbdfd609e555432c34814f1322c43e

1 Input
2 Outputs
  • 51c9b32c2a1c0285deeeb6d866ce7a9996dbdfd609e555432c34814f1322c43e:0
  • value  19545
    address  17PxgAkUVCEZEkaLMJKuJqWg5VPJ7TcA6L
  • 51c9b32c2a1c0285deeeb6d866ce7a9996dbdfd609e555432c34814f1322c43e:1
  • value  18586
    address  1F3aVNu9xoKFGefWtfZyJp7EJhpgLqKd9G